Exhibitions
There's the INTERACT exhibition Imagining the future of mental healthcare in Kent in collaboration with local communities. The Making Kent Home exhibition showcases the possessions that people bring with them to Kent to create familiarity within an unfamiliar place. The collaborative project aims to show the significance of objects in relation to identity, culture change and adaptation to new social contexts.
There's also the family friendly exhibition Curious Stories: Exploring and Collecting at the Museum. Plus, at The Tiger Who Came To Tea interactive exhibition little ones can play in the kitchen, get creative and help make the tea party, learn more about the author and join the Tiger for a photo op!
Interactive Trail
For little ones there's plenty of fun with the interactive family trail Mischief at the Museum: The bugs that came too where an unexpected guest has been dining out at The Beaney and has left a real mess. This mess has attracted a whole bunch of bugs and now the museum is overrun with minibeasts! Little ones can find them all and learn about the interesting insects in the museum collection along the way. If they solve the six interactive puzzles they will receive a prize and can also enter a competition for cinema vouchers.
